A slot and … WebThe load balancing method is the most widely used technique to design post-tensioned concrete beams and slabs. This method will be used exclusively in this course. In the load balancing method, a portion of the design load is selected to be "balanced", or carried, by the action of the tendons.

WebSteel Tension Rod Connection. Steel tension rods can carry in excess of 35,000 pounds of tension in large timber trusses. That load needs to be transferred from the rod to the timber truss. The detail on the left shows ones solution. A boot is attached to the timber tie with bolts and shear plates transferring the load. http://iraj.in/journal/journal_file/journal_pdf/13-271-147184877610-16.pdf
